J&K Police Orders Removal of Tinted Films from Vehicles, Warns of Legal Action

In an effort to enforce road safety regulations, the Jammu and Kashmir Police issued a stern directive to all vehicle owners on Monday, mandating the immediate removal of any tinted films from their vehicles’ glass. The move comes as the police aim to enhance transparency and visibility on the roads, thereby minimizing potential hazards caused by obstructed views.

Srinagar Police conveyed the warning through a tweet, clarifying that no tinted films of any transparency level are permitted. They emphasized that vehicle owners must comply promptly, failing which their vehicles will be seized, and legal action will be initiated against them. This measure has been implemented in accordance with the Hon’ble Supreme Court judgment in Writ Petition (civil) no 265 of 2011.

Tinted films have been a contentious issue due to their potential to hinder visibility for both drivers and pedestrians. The Supreme Court’s ruling aims to maintain road safety standards by ensuring that all vehicles maintain maximum transparency in their glass. This measure is particularly crucial during adverse weather conditions or low-light situations when clear visibility is vital to prevent accidents.

The Jammu and Kashmir Police will be conducting checks to ensure adherence to this regulation, and strict action will be taken against those found in violation of the Supreme Court’s judgment.
